As the plains of Kansas unfold their vast, fertile stretch under an endless sky, a new kind of prospecting is quietly reshaping the landscape—one that whispers of clean, green energy hidden beneath the Midwestern soil. Top End Energy has strategically expanded its footprint, acquiring another 25% of high-potential land, now holding a formidable 25,000-acre claim in the promise-laden Serpentine project.

In this burgeoning arena, where the future of energy is written in rocks and gases, Top End Energy, drawing inspiration from the enigmatic geological marvel of serpentinization, digs deeper into Earth’s ancient secrets. This phenomenon, occurring in the billion-year-old Midcontinent Rift, holds the alchemy of transforming ordinary rock into a resource-rich trove of natural hydrogen, simply by the elemental touch of water, pressure, and heat.

Amidst this fervor, not all eyes are on Top End alone. Whispers abound of Koloma’s enigmatic silence after securing massive funding through billionaire backers, fueling speculation about its own explorations in the untapped hydrogen reserves. As landowners navigate the influx of offers peppered by burgeoning interest from global oil and gas magnates, the rush is on to secure a slice of this energy gold mine.

Top End’s pursuit of expansion reveals its strategy of calculated growth. Prioritizing strategic, quality-driven leasing, the company targets another 5,000 acres, aligning its ambitions with solid geological insights and the latest operational advancements. The Science of Serpentinization: A Catalyst for Clean Energy

The phenomenon central to this energy revolution is serpentinization, a natural process where water, heat, and pressure convert ordinary rock into hydrogen-rich reservoirs. This process doesn’t just promise a new source of clean energy; it offers a bridge to sustainable practices that circumvent many of the environmental pitfalls associated with traditional fossil fuel extraction.
